Grameen Bank Training for Grameen Trust Staff

Center Meeting of Grameen Bank
Newly recruited staff of Grameen Trust underwent Grameen Bank Basic Training to gain hands-on exposure to the Grameen Banking methodologies. The Training Institute of Grameen Bank organized the two-week intensive training program for them.

The training included theoretical classes at the Grameen Bank Training Institute for one day at the beginning and ten days at the branch level to learn from the field level operations and also to complete the assignments given by the Institute and Grameen Trust. The trainees prepared case studies on successful borrowers and wrote a report about the steps a Branch Manager takes to ensure that a branch becomes viable.

The last day of the training ended with the participants being required to sit for a written test to ensure that they had truly understood Grameen methodologies, which is very important for them to work in Grameen Trust which is committed to the cause of poverty alleviation through the replication of the Grameen model.

Asasah Wins MFI Silver Certificate Award


Grameen Trust partner project Asasah of Pakistan became the first MFI to with the MFI Silver Certificate Award in recognition of its commitment to social transparency. Ms. Tabinda Jaffery, CEO, Asasah received the award on June 2, 2009. The award is designed to promote greater transparency in the social performance of MFIs.
